1965 Abarth OT vs. 2005 Dodge Magnum

To start off, 2005 Dodge Magnum is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Abarth OT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Abarth OT would be higher. At 5,900 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Dodge Magnum is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Dodge Magnum (195 HP) has 131 more horse power than 1965 Abarth OT. (64 HP)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Dodge Magnum should accelerate faster than 1965 Abarth OT.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Dodge Magnum weights approximately 1051 kg more than 1965 Abarth OT.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 2005 Dodge Magnum has automatic transmission and 1965 Abarth OT has manual transmission. 1965 Abarth OT will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2005 Dodge Magnum will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1965 Abarth OT 2005 Dodge Magnum
Make Abarth Dodge
Model OT Magnum
Year Released 1965 2005
Body Type Coupe Station Wagon
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 981 cc 5900 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type in-line V
Horse Power 64 HP 195 HP
Engine Bore Size 65 mm 101.6 mm
Engine Stroke Size 74 mm 90.9 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.5:1 8.0:1
Top Speed 175 km/hour 190 km/hour
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 680 kg 1731 kg
Vehicle Length 3790 mm 5490 mm
Vehicle Width 1510 mm 1970 mm
Vehicle Height 1230 mm 1360 mm
Wheelbase Size 2030 mm 2930 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 30 L 80 L
